Abstract

In one embodiment, a card reader device includes: a read head configured to produce a signal indicative of data stored on a magnetic stripe of a card in response to the magnetic stripe being passed by the read head; means for passively attenuating configured to attenuate the signal indicative of data stored on the magnetic stripe resulting in an attenuated output signal indicative of said data stored on the magnetic stripe; and a tip, ring(s), sleeve output plug adapted to be inserted into a standard headset jack associated with means for communicating with a host system and configured to provide the attenuated output signal indicative of said data stored on the magnetic stripe to the communicating means via a microphone input of the standard headset jack. The means for communicating with a host system and/or host system perform processing based on the attenuated output signal.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
         1 . A card reader device, comprising:
 a read head configured to produce a signal indicative of data stored on a magnetic stripe of a card in response to the magnetic stripe being passed by the read head;   means for passively attenuating configured to attenuate the signal indicative of data stored on the magnetic stripe resulting in an attenuated output signal indicative of said data stored on the magnetic stripe; and   a tip, ring(s), sleeve output plug adapted to be inserted into a standard headset jack associated with means for communicating with a host system and configured to provide the attenuated output signal indicative of said data stored on the magnetic stripe to the communicating means via a microphone input of the standard headset jack.   
     
     
         2 . The card reader device of  claim 1 , wherein the tip, ring(s), sleeve output plug comprises a 3.5 mm plug. 
     
     
         3 . The card reader device of  claim 1 , wherein the tip, ring(s), sleeve output plug comprises a 2.5 mm plug. 
     
     
         4 . The card reader device of  claim 1 , wherein said means for passively attenuating consists of a single resistor. 
     
     
         5 . The card reader device of  claim 1 , wherein the read head and said means for passively attenuating are contained within a housing. 
     
     
         6 . The card reader device of  claim 5 , wherein the tip, ring(s), sleeve output plug extends out of the housing. 
     
     
         7 . The card reader device of  claim 6 , wherein the housing comprises a slot into which the card having the magnetic stripe may be inserted and swiped. 
     
     
         8 . The card reader device of  claim 1 , wherein the attenuated output signal is an attenuated analog signal produced by the read head. 
     
     
         9 . A method comprising:
 providing a card reader device, including: a read head configured to read magnetically recorded information stored on a magnetic stripe of a swiped card and to produce a signal indicative of said read magnetically recorded information, means for passively attenuating configured to attenuate the signal indicative of said read magnetically recorded information resulting in an attenuated output signal indicative of said read magnetically recorded information, and a tip, ring(s), sleeve output plug adapted to be inserted into a standard headset jack associated with associated with means for communicating with a host system configured to provide to the communicating means the attenuated output signal indicative of said read magnetically recorded information via a microphone input of the standard headset jack; and   providing to the communicating means for further processing by circuitry contained in the communicating means a particular attenuated output signal indicative of said read magnetically recorded information stored on a particular magnetic stripe of a particular card swiped by the read head.   
     
     
         10 . The method of  claim 9 , wherein the tip, ring(s), sleeve output plug comprises a 3.5 mm plug. 
     
     
         11 . The method of  claim 9 , wherein said means for passively attenuating consists of a single resistor. 
     
     
         12 . The method of  claim 9 , wherein the read head and said means for passively attenuating are contained within a housing. 
     
     
         13 . The method of  claim 12 , wherein the tip, ring(s), sleeve output plug extends out of the housing. 
     
     
         14 . The method of  claim 9 , wherein the attenuated output signal is an attenuated analog signal produced by the read head. 
     
     
         15 . A method, comprising:
 receiving, by a host system via a communicating means, data from which an account number can be determined, with the account number having been acquired from information read from a magnetic stripe of a card by a card reader device; wherein the card reader device comprises: a read head configured to read information, including a representation of an account number, stored on a magnetic stripe of a card, and to produce a signal indicative of said read information; means for passively attenuating configured to attenuate the signal indicative of said read information resulting in an attenuated output signal indicative of said read information, and a tip, ring(s), sleeve output plug adapted to be inserted into a standard headset jack associated with associated with the communicating means and configured to provide to the communicating means the attenuated output signal indicative of said read information via a microphone input of the standard headset jack; and   providing authorization, by the host system to the communicating means, for a particular transaction corresponding to the account number.   
     
     
         16 . The method of  claim 15 , wherein the tip, ring(s), sleeve output plug comprises a 3.5 mm plug. 
     
     
         17 . The method of  claim 15 , wherein said means for passively attenuating consists of a single resistor. 
     
     
         18 . The method of  claim 15 , wherein the read head and said means for passively attenuating are contained within a housing. 
     
     
         19 . The method of  claim 18 , wherein the tip, ring(s), sleeve output plug extends out of the housing. 
     
     
         20 . The method of  claim 15 , wherein the attenuated output signal is an attenuated analog signal produced by the read head.
